Magnets
In Elsa Ribeiro's magnets, the same attentive gaze towards the coastal territory and Portuguese tradition that runs through the rest of her work finds its smallest and most immediate expression here. Each piece is a carefully crafted miniature, molded and hand-painted with the same precision as her larger-scale pieces, only reduced to a size that fits in the palm of your hand—and then, on the refrigerator, in the cupboard, on any everyday metallic surface.
The themes follow the repertoire that defines her work: maritime motifs, Portuguese houses in their simplest form, donkeys that allude to rural life and to the very name of Burros e Artes (Donkeys and Arts). In each magnet, detail is essential—the texture, the color, the gesture—because it is in this that the entire piece is concentrated.
Small objects to collect, give as gifts, or simply distribute around the house, Elsa Ribeiro's magnets are discreet fragments of a larger work: pieces of clay that carry with them the sea, the land, and the traditions that inspire all her ceramics.
